Software Engineer (Backend) – AICamp (Remote | Full-Time)

Experience: 3+ Years in TypeScript Ecosystem

Compensation : To the market

About The Role

We’re expanding our team at AICamp and looking for a Software Engineer (BackEnd) who can do more than just write code. This is a hands-on role where you’ll be building, scaling, and optimizing real-world products in the TypeScript ecosystem.

If you’ve got 3+ years of experience with Node.js and Next.js, thrive in fast-moving environments, and are excited about integrating GenAI capabilities into production systems, we’d love to hear from you.

You’ll be working on integrations, RAG pipelines, prompt evaluations, fine-tuning, and agent workflows all while helping us ship features that directly serve our customers.

What You’ll Work On

Building and scaling backend APIs with Node.js and TypeScript Developing robust and performant frontends with Next.js Designing and implementing integrations with AI models, APIs, and databases Working on GenAI-specific workflows: RAG, prompt evals, fine-tuning, agent orchestration Collaborating with the team to experiment, prototype, and ship production-ready features Contributing to deployment, testing, and monitoring pipelines

You Should Know (or Be Ready To Learn Fast)

Node.js, Next.js, and TypeScript (3+ years hands-on experience required) Database systems (SQL/NoSQL) and API-driven development Modern development practices: testing, CI/CD, deployments Cloud environments (AWS, GCP, or Azure) How GenAI workflows fit into real-world applications (RAG, LLM agents, fine-tuning)

About AICamp

AICamp is a small, fast-moving startup building Agentic AI Workspaces — helping teams create and deploy internal AI agents.

We care less about hype and more about how AI is actually used in day-to-day work. At AICamp, you’ll work directly with the founders, ship features fast, and learn how AI products are built, tested, and adopted — all in a remote, collaborative setup.
